Transaction ec72db1cdb228f126f267176fb57355fd364a95d03f03a0074ac4f5d46d3045d

2 Input
1 Outputs
  • ec72db1cdb228f126f267176fb57355fd364a95d03f03a0074ac4f5d46d3045d:0
  • value  4738412
    address  3Aw8RyhrrieDs7sbxNpTT5jZHL459dgwwA